Common Challenges in Automotive Management

In the automotive industry, supervisors are often required to navigate a landscape fraught with complex challenges that test both their managerial acumen and their ability to adapt dynamically. Here are some of the most pressing issues they face:

1. Managing Supply Chain Disruptions

Supply chain disruptions pose a significant threat to operational efficiency and output quality in the automotive sector.

- Impact: These disruptions can delay production schedules, inflate costs, and compromise on-time delivery—ultimately hindering customer satisfaction.

- Source of Disruption: Events such as natural disasters, geopolitical tensions, and pandemics (e.g., the COVID-19 crisis) highlight the fragility of global supply chains.

- Mitigation: Instituting robust contingency plans and diversifying supplier bases are crucial countermeasures.

2. Adopting New Technologies

The rapid advancement of automotive technologies, from electric drive systems to autonomous driving software, presents a dual-edged sword.

- Impact on Quality and Compliance: Poor implementation or lack of expertise in these technologies can lead to compliance breaches, affecting the company's reputation and financial standing.

- Training and Integration: Supervisors must ensure that their teams are consistently trained and that new technologies are integrated smoothly to maintain high standards of quality.

- Forward-thinking Strategies: Proactivity in adopting innovations can serve as a competitive advantage but must be balanced with meticulous risk management.

3. Talent Retention and Development

Keeping skilled workers in a highly competitive market is an enduring struggle for automotive supervisors.

- Efficiency Consequences: High turnover rates can disrupt workflows and diminish team cohesion, ultimately decreasing operational efficiency.

- Strategic Development: Offering continuous professional development opportunities and creating career advancement pathways are effective strategies for talent retention.

- Cultural Fit: "Hire for attitude, train for skill" is an ever-important mantra, emphasizing the need for a positive workplace culture.

The KanBo "Cookbook": A Step-by-Step Guide to Solving a Specific Challenge with KanBo

KanBo 'Cookbook' Style Guide: Solving Common Challenges in Automotive Management

Challenge: Managing Supply Chain Disruptions in Automotive

Supply chain disruptions can significantly hamper the operations in the automotive sector, resulting in delays, increased costs, and reduced customer satisfaction. Leveraging KanBo, supervisors can create a streamlined workflow that anticipates and proactively addresses these disruptions.

Step-by-Step Guide

1. Create a Workspace for Supply Chain Management

- Action: Navigate to KanBo's Workspace section and create a new workspace dedicated to supply chain activities.

- Benefit: Centralizes all supply chain-related cards and spaces, allowing for efficient oversight and coordination.

2. Set Up Spaces for Each Supplier

- Action: Within the newly created workspace, create separate spaces for major suppliers.

- Benefit: Offers a clear and organized way to track supplies from different vendors, making it easier to identify and address issues quickly.

3. Use Cards to Track Delivery and Quality Milestones

- Action: Create cards within each supplier space to represent key milestones like order placement, shipment, and quality checks.

- Benefit: Cards act as the fundamental units for monitoring task completion, providing real-time updates and potential points of disruption.

4. Implement Card Blockers for Disruptions

- Action: Set up local and global card blockers to flag any supply delays or issues.

- Benefit: Quick visual identification of problematic areas, ensuring swift remedial action and mitigation of further delays.

5. Utilize the Timeline and Gantt Chart Views for Scheduling

- Action: Access the Timeline and Gantt Chart views in KanBo to plan and visualize supplier deliveries over time.

- Benefit: Efficiently aligns supply chain schedules with production planning, minimizing downtime.

6. Create a Contingency Plan Using the Forecast Chart View

- Action: Develop a data-driven forecast using the Forecast Chart View to simulate various scenarios for supply disruptions.

- Benefit: Assists in preparing contingency plans, providing a strategic advantage when disruptions occur.

7. Assign and Track Responsibility

- Action: Designate a 'Responsible Person' for each supplier card to ensure accountability.

- Benefit: Enhances oversight and responsibility among team members, improving follow-ups and resolution of issues.

8. Integrate Document Management for Supplier Contracts

- Action: Utilize the document management feature to attach supplier contracts and agreements to respective cards.

- Benefit: Ensures all critical documents are easily accessible in case of disputes or contract reviews.

By systematically applying these steps in KanBo, automotive supervisors can tackle complex supply chain challenges effectively, transforming disruptions into manageable workflows.

Glossary and terms

Glossary of KanBo Key Features and Concepts

Introduction:

This glossary is designed to help users better understand the key features and concepts of KanBo, a work management platform. The platform is structured around organizing work via hierarchical workspaces, spaces (previously known as boards), and cards. Key aspects include user management, space management, card management, document handling, reporting, and visualization of work.

Core Concepts & Navigation:

- KanBo Hierarchy: The organizational structure at three levels - workspaces, spaces, and cards. This hierarchy facilitates project and task management.

- Spaces: Central work areas where activities are collated and categorized through "collections of cards."

- Cards: Basic units representing tasks or items.

- MySpace: A personalized space for users to manage selected cards from across KanBo using "mirror cards."

- Space Views: Different ways to visualize spaces, including Kanban, List, Table, Calendar, and Mind Map views, with advanced views such as Time Chart, Forecast Chart, and Workload view coming soon.

User Management:

- KanBo Users: Individuals managed within the system, assigned roles, and permission levels per space.

- User Activity Stream: Tracks and displays users' actions within accessible spaces.

- Access Levels: Defines user roles as owner, member, or visitor, with "space visitor" being the most restricted.

- Deactivated Users: Users who have been deactivated but whose previous actions are still visible.

- Mentions: Tagging users with the "@" symbol to draw attention to specific tasks or messages.

Workspace and Space Management:

- Workspaces: Higher-level organizational containers for spaces.

- Workspace Types: Including private workspaces and standard spaces, particularly for on-premises environments.

- Space Types: Spaces categorized as Standard, Private, or Shared, affecting user invitation and privacy settings.

- Folders: Structures for organizing workspaces, with the deletion effect of elevating contained spaces up a level.

- Space Details: Information pertaining to a space such as name, description, and dates.

- Space Templates: Predefined configurations for creating new spaces, requiring specific user roles.

- Deleting Spaces: Accessibility based on user levels; involves removing spaces from active view.

Card Management:

- Card Structure: Fundamental units within KanBo for task management.

- Card Grouping: Organization of cards by criteria like due dates or spaces.

- Mirror Cards: Cards assigned to MySpace from other spaces for improved organization.

- Card Status Roles: Limited to one status per card.

- Card Relations: Linking cards in a parent-child format, especially in Mind Map view.

- Private Cards: Cards kept within MySpace for drafting before moving to a target space.

- Card Blockers: Restrictions on cards, managed globally or locally within spaces.

Document Management:

- Card Documents: Links to files in external libraries, applicable to multiple cards.

- Space Documents: Files associated with a space; stored in a default space-specific document library.

- Document Sources: External sources linked to spaces for collaborative file management, requiring a Document Sources role.

Searching and Filtering:

- KanBo Search: A comprehensive search tool covering cards, comments, documents, and users.

- Filtering Cards: Option to sort cards by various criteria for easier navigation and management.

Reporting & Visualization:

- Activity Streams: Logs of user and space activities within accessible areas.

- Forecast Chart View: Predictive analysis of project progress based on available data.

- Time Chart View: Efficiency measure focusing on timely card realization.

- Gantt Chart View: Chronological timeline representation of time-sensitive tasks.

- Mind Map View: Visual tool for illustrating hierarchical relationships between cards.

Key Considerations:

- Permissions: Dependent on user roles and access levels, influencing space and feature accessibility.

- Customization: Flexible customization options like custom fields, views, and templates.

- Integration: Seamless file management integration with platforms such as SharePoint.
